Press Release: Cash Payments Begin for Let’s GO DMV!, An Innovative 5-Year Guaranteed Income Pilot for Hospitality Workers Affected by COVID

Bread for the City is a proud partner on Let's GO DMV!, a guaranteed income pilot providing 75 hospitality workers $1,000 monthly payments over 5 years. Our Economic Security and Legal teams are playing a key role in the implementation of this economic justice initiative. Click the link below to learn more about this exciting new project.

Report signals benefits of pilot project giving no-strings-attached cash to low-income D.C. families

The THRIVE East of the River program “demonstrated that unconditional cash is an extremely effective form of support during an emergency."
